Title:
CATALYST FOR HYDROFORMYLATION REACTION WITH HIGH ACTIVITY AND REUSABILITY, MANUFACTURING METHOD THEREFOR, AND USE THEREOF

Abstract:
The present invention relates to a catalyst for hydroformylation reactions with high activity and reusability, a manufacturing method therefor, and a use thereof. With the defects caused by the cerium oxide nanostructure thereof, the catalyst for hydroformylation reactions prevents the aggregation and structural deformation of rhodium single-atom catalysts even under high-temperature reduction conditions, thus exhibiting an excellent thermal stability effect. The catalyst possesses a higher content of Ce3+ than conventional cerium, which leads to adjusting the electron density of rhodium, thus achieving a turn over frequency (TOF) value of 15,000 or more for propylene used as a reactant, indicating a superior effect compared to traditional heterogeneous hydroformylation catalysts. Moreover, the catalyst for hydroformylation reactions can be advantageously reused as a heterogeneous catalyst.
